Linzi District, Zibo, Shandong — the capital of the Zhou dynasty Qi state, a renowned Chinese historical and cultural city, the birthplace of world football, possessing a wealth of Qi cultural relics and sites. Linzi traditional specialty snack, made from flour, sesame and scallion oil, baked over charcoal fire. Available in sweet and savory flavors, shaped like a shoe sole. Crispy crust, soft inside, loved for its "thin, fragrant, and crispy" qualities.
Linzi classic dish, using local goat meat marinated with dozens of spices. Tender meat, rich marinade aroma, fatty but not greasy. Can be served hot or cold, a nourishing delicacy in local autumn and winter, reputed as "the finest flavor for entertaining guests in Qi state."
Linzi specialty meat product, made from local free-range chickens through multiple processes including marinating, frying and braising. Bright red color, tender meat, mellow aroma. Legend has it that this was a Qi palace imperial dish later passed down to become a beloved folk delicacy.
Linzi traditional meat dish, made from premium yellow beef, marinated with soy sauce, rock sugar, spices and slowly simmered. Firm texture, rich sauce flavor, crystal clear when sliced. A local banquet and gift favorite with a hundred-year heritage.
